Anna and her rebellious daughter Lena live on the outskirts of Riga. Lena skips school and falls into dangerous circles. When her best friend dies of an overdose and Lena narrowly survives, they have to flee abroad to escape the police. They find refuge with Anna's cousin in Switzerland. But Lena's resistance jeopardises their new start.
